How much food is produced by Australian farms?

Out of the $62.2 billion worth of food and fibre Australian farmers produced in 2018-19, 79 per cent ($49.2 billion) was exported. Agricultural business’s occupy and manage 51% of Australia’s landmass, as such, they are at the frontline in delivering environmental outcomes on behalf of the broader community.

What is Australia’s largest agricultural industry?

The beef industry is the largest agricultural enterprise in Australia, and it is the second largest beef exporter, behind Brazil, in the world.

What percentage of Australia is agriculture?

Australian agriculture accounts for: 55% of Australian land use (427 million hectares, excluding timber production in December 2020) and 25% of water extractions (3,113 gigalitres used by agriculture in 2018–19);

What percentage of Australia’s GDP is agriculture?

The agricultural sector, at farm-gate, contributes 3 percent to Australia’s total gross domestic product (GDP).

Is farming in Australia profitable?

For Australia as a whole, average farm cash income for dairy farms is projected to increase slightly from an average of $187,100 per farm in 2019–20 to $190,000 in 2020–21. Nationally, farm business profit is projected to increase from an average of $60,800 per farm in 2019–20 to $66,000 in 2020–21.

How big is the agricultural industry in Australia?

Agricultural Commodities, Australia 1 There were 89,400 agricultural businesses, up 5% from 2018. 2 There were 384 million hectares of agricultural land, up 2%. 3 66 million tonnes of broadacre crops were produced (down 12% from 2017-18). 4 Ongoing drought conditions limited growth of Australian livestock numbers in 2018-19.
